Output 668dd2bcf54a8afc1caa449f68689a585bd25aca3f98ab30808b3a16acddba28:2

value
528990
script pubkey
OP_0 OP_PUSHBYTES_20 efb86ea3a10128e99d7ec531483df87539ec7476
address
bc1qa7uxagapqy5wn8t7c5c5s00cw5u7carkju6j3q
transaction
668dd2bcf54a8afc1caa449f68689a585bd25aca3f98ab30808b3a16acddba28
spent
true